On Fri, Sep 25, 2020 at 03:26:26PM +0800, Sherry Sun wrote:
> For noncoherent platform, we should allocate vring through
> dma_alloc_coherent api to ensure timely synchronization of vring.
> The orginal way which used __get_free_pages and dma_map_single only
> apply to coherent platforms.
